Cyprus - Clothing and Footwear Price Index
Since 2014, Cyprus Clothing and Footwear Price Index fell by 0.3% year on year. With 97.3 Indexes EU-28 = 100 in 2019, the country was number 24 among other countries in Clothing and Footwear Price Index. Cyprus is overtaken by Greece, which was number 23 at 97.9 Indexes EU-28 = 100 and is followed by Kosovo with 95.3 Indexes EU-28 = 100. Iceland lead the ranking with 141.6 Indexes EU-28 = 100 in 2019, -5.2% compared to 2018. Denmark, Switzerland and Norway resp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kosovo witnessed the best average annual growth at +5% per year, while Turkey witnessed the worst performance at -5.6% per year.
